The most popular time to visit Cropwell Bishop is April, when the countryside bursts into life with vibrant spring blossoms and fresh greenery. During this delightful month, temperatures typically range from 8 to 15°C, providing a refreshing backdrop for outdoor activities and leisurely strolls through the picturesque village and surrounding areas.
From March to May, the peak season reveals a charming landscape, great for those who appreciate exploring nature's beauty. This period is particularly appealing for visitors who enjoy walking, cycling, or simply taking in the serene countryside views. The local community often hosts events and markets, allowing travellers to immerse themselves in the culture and hospitality of the area.
For those looking to enjoy the tranquillity of Cropwell Bishop without the crowds, December can be a peaceful time to visit. While temperatures may dip to around 0 to 5°C, the village takes on a quaint charm during winter, and you might find fewer tourists wandering the streets. This allows for a more intimate experience, whether you're enjoying a cosy meal at a local pub or taking a quiet walk along the scenic paths.
